DCT Recruitment Ltd are looking for a H&S Officer Level 3 qualified to work with a team of other people on a construction site.MUST HAVE CSCS card as construction siteMonday to Friday 7am till 6pm. Saturday time and half and Sunday double time.Roles and responsibilities will include but not be limited to:Being a health & safety go to person for all such matters on site.Ensure the completion and regular review of risk assessments, method statements, COSHH, MSDS, Manual Handling assessments, DSE assessments, Toolbox talks, creating new templates and other safety related documentation.-Carrying out site inductions, orientation, workshops, training on site where required.Assistance with lifting plans, waste management plans, traffic management and site-specific plans and procedures as required.-Carrying out on-site DSE assessments and reviewing findings.-Ensuring site specific PPE / RPE requirements are met.-Carrying out RPE mask face fit testing (training can be provided to do this)-Oversee and order H&S / PPE related consumables, stock, materials, and equipment.-Maintain site COSHH stores, register and assessments.-Ensure spill management related activities are suitable.-Managing residual COVID-19 risks on site.-Completing weekly HSE report for submission to client and TVL management team.-Oversee high risk and complex works.-Oversee and review temporary works arrangements on site.-Ensure adequate dedicated cutting and re-fuelling areas are in operation on site and remain compliant.-Assisting the organisation in compliance with relevant industry Legislation including LOLER, PUWER, CDM, HASAWA etc.-To assist with the creation of, and annual review of organisational policies and procedures.-Ensure that safety inspections and audits are carried out at regular intervals on site, and that all findings are communicated to relevant Contracts Manager and Directors, and actioned.-Carrying out on-site toolbox talks and briefings.-Management of organisational training and competency matrix spreadsheet. Adding new starter information and cross-checking validity of details, right to work and qualifications etc.-Keep up to date with changes in current Legislation and suggest such changes where discovered and as relevant.-Supporting the organisation maintain ISO certification using the company management system and controlled forms.-Reviewing sub-contractor RAMS for effectiveness and monitoring works.-Carrying out incident investigations, RIDDOR and near miss reporting as may be necessary. Conducting witness / injured party interviews and compiling evidence for incident investigation reports.-Conducting research into industry best practice approaches to help the organisation improve safety performance and efficiency.-Conducting HAVS assessments and maintaining an up to date register.-Any other ad hoc health and safety, environmental and quality duties as required-Providing additional general management and support to colleagues across the business.-Acting as the company site Mental Health Awareness champion and aiding the wellbeing of colleagues across the site.-Any other relevant acts and tasks as may be reasonably requested by DirectorsSkills:Qualifications:NEBOSH - HSE Certificate in Process Safety ManagementNEBOSH - National Certificate in Fire Safety NEBOSH - National Certificate in Construction Health & SafetyCSCS cardMembership to a Health & Safety is adventurous but not necessary e.g IOSH
